Now, to answer the big question - yes, nickel strips can absolutely be recycled. Nickel is a valuable metal, and recycling it makes a lot of sense from both an economic and an environmental perspective.

From an economic point of view, recycling nickel strips can save a ton of money. Mining and refining new nickel is an expensive process. It involves a lot of energy, labor, and equipment. When we recycle nickel strips, we can reuse the existing nickel instead of going through the whole mining and refining ordeal. This means lower production costs for manufacturers, and in the long run, it can lead to more affordable products for consumers.

On the environmental side, recycling nickel strips is a win - win. Mining for nickel can have a pretty negative impact on the environment. It can cause deforestation, soil erosion, and water pollution. By recycling, we reduce the need for new mining operations. This helps to preserve natural habitats and protect the environment. Also, recycling nickel uses less energy compared to producing new nickel from ore. Less energy consumption means fewer greenhouse gas emissions, which is great for combating climate change.

So, how does the recycling process of nickel strips work? Well, it's a multi - step process.

The first step is collection. As a nickel strip supplier, I know that there are different ways to collect used nickel strips. Some companies have their own in - house recycling programs. They collect the scrap nickel strips generated during their manufacturing processes. Other times, there are specialized recycling companies that collect nickel strips from various sources, like electronics manufacturers, battery producers, and even consumers who have old electronic devices with nickel strips in them.

Once the nickel strips are collected, they go through a sorting process. This is important because the nickel strips might be mixed with other materials, like plastics or other metals. Sorting helps to separate the nickel from these other substances so that we can get a pure nickel product at the end.

After sorting, the nickel strips are shredded into smaller pieces. Shredding increases the surface area of the nickel, which makes the next step - melting - more efficient. The shredded nickel pieces are then put into a furnace and melted at high temperatures. During the melting process, any remaining impurities are removed. This is usually done by adding certain chemicals that react with the impurities and cause them to separate from the molten nickel.

Once the nickel is melted and purified, it can be cast into new forms. These new forms can be used to make new nickel strips or other nickel - based products. And just like that, the recycled nickel is back in the market, ready to be used again.

There are also some challenges in recycling nickel strips. One of the main challenges is the cost of recycling. Even though recycling is more cost - effective in the long run compared to mining new nickel, the initial investment in recycling equipment and facilities can be quite high. This can be a barrier for some small - scale recycling operations.

Another challenge is the quality of the recycled nickel. Sometimes, the recycled nickel might not have the same high - quality properties as new nickel. This can be a problem for applications where high - purity nickel is required, like in some high - end electronics or aerospace components. However, with advances in recycling technology, these issues are being addressed, and the quality of recycled nickel is constantly improving.
